Did you use the unused minigun turret for this or did you create this from scratch? (I had tons of issues using the unused leftover and never got it to work with or without scripts)
The turret is literally a vertibird with 98% cut out. So, an actor with just the veribird’s minigun bits and and a tripod mesh in the skeleton (or maybe the tripod was an arma, I don’t remember) and the person is just riding in Gunner position.
Like you, I also could never get the ‘cut content’ Minigun activator working as it would always split apart when manned by an npc. Solved most everything else but that, the ‘I’m holding the handles’ anim (for anyone but the player).

There is a compatibility issue with Increased Build Limit Enhanced 4K (https://www.nexusmods.com/fallout4/mods/13779?tab=description). Something prevents using the upgrade function provided with that mod on Outpost Zimonja and I presume any other settlements that you placed miniguns at. Even disabling it during my playthrough prevents me from expanding the limit but starting a fresh play through, I am able to expand its size limit appropriately. I like the aesthetic of having the placeable guard on a minigun but the increased limit is more important.
That's too bad, but I'd agree about the build limit being more helpful.
On a plus side, it'd likely be pretty easy for you (or someone else) to just go ahead and remove the cell edits using FO4Edit. Wiping the whole cell from this mod should clear everytning and allow the build limit mod to function as intended.
If you didn't alread, can try maybe moving this one above the build limit mod in load order...never know, tat might do the trick (I don't know the specific mod you mean, as I made my own limit mod, so only a guess).
